In ‘The Moravians in Labrador’ by Anonymous, the reader is transported to the harsh and isolated landscape of Labrador, where the Moravian missionaries established a community in the 18th century. The book provides a meticulous account of the daily life, challenges, and triumphs of the Moravian settlers, shedding light on their spiritual beliefs and interactions with the indigenous Inuit population. Written in a straightforward and descriptive style, the book serves as a valuable primary source for understanding the cultural and historical context of missionary work in North America. The author’s detailed observations and personal anecdotes bring the past to life, offering a glimpse into a world that is both remote and captivating. Anonymous’ dedication to documenting the Moravian experience in Labrador reflects a deep respect for history and a desire to preserve the memory of these early pioneers. Readers interested in religious history, indigenous cultures, or the exploration of remote regions will find ‘The Moravians in Labrador’ to be a compelling and informative read.
